Basic Concepts of Flexible Hoses

Flexible hoses are integral to automotive and industrial applications, connecting different components within a system to allow for the transfer of fluids or gases. These hoses are engineered to withstand movement and vibration, common in dynamic environments like commercial trucks. They are typically constructed from materials such as rubber, plastic, or metal, each offering unique properties like flexibility, durability, and resistance to environmental factors 1.

Compatibility with Cummins Engine Models

The Cummins part 3417496, a Flexible Hose, is designed to integrate seamlessly with a variety of Cummins engine models. This part is engineered to provide a reliable connection between different components within the engine system, ensuring efficient fluid transfer and minimizing the risk of leaks.

For the ISM series engines, the Flexible Hose is compatible with the ISM CM570, ISM CM570/870, ISM CM876, and ISM11 CM876 SN models. These engines, known for their robust performance, benefit from the hose’s flexibility and durability, which helps maintain system integrity under varying operational conditions.

In the L10 series, the Flexible Hose is suitable for both the L10 CELECT and L10 MECHANICAL engines. This compatibility ensures that the hose can effectively manage the fluid dynamics within these engines, contributing to their overall efficiency and longevity.

Similarly, the M11 series engines, including the M11 CELECT, M11 CELECT PLUS, and M11 MECHANICAL, are designed to work with the Flexible Hose. This part’s adaptability allows it to fit well within the intricate systems of these engines, providing a crucial link in the fluid management network.

Lastly, the QSM11 CM570 engine also incorporates the Flexible Hose as part of its system. This integration is vital for maintaining the engine’s operational efficiency and ensuring that all fluid pathways are secure and reliable.
